What an excellent Oxfordshire site this is for anglers. And walkers. And quiet English countryside appreciators. For friendly and well-maintained Glebe Leisure Park is in a cracking countryside location on the edges of Buckinghamshire and Northamptonshire as well as Oxfordshire and has two fishing lakes on site as well as lots of trails all around. Dogs – and their owners – like this place too, as there are long walks and gravelled pathways with dog waste bins set at handy locations, and it's mighty like too that cyclists will like the gentle and short pedal along to local town Bicester... Any amenities you might need are sorted here, such as a loo and shower block with info room about the surrounding area, a toilet and shower facilities for disabled guests, a chemical disposal point, drinking water outlets and a car park.

Local attractions

Plenty of shops, restaurants, pubs and cafés are in Glebe Leisure's local town of Bicester within a couple of miles, and designer clothes and accessories in the outlet shopping centre Bicester Village. Glebe is the closest site to Bicester Heritage, the first park in the UK for the tender loving restoration care of classic and vintage cars, motorbikes and planes, all on over 345 acres of an old RAF bomber station. The centre's been described as 'a historic motoring fan's idea of heaven' so do speed along there if old engines make your motor hum. Twelve miles from the site is simply smashing Blenheim Palace, given to the first Duke of Marlborough by Charlie 2 and handed down through the Churchill family to reach one Winston some decades back. You really should have a trip... Also within 12 miles are another few British institutions: the dizzying array of arty treasures at the National Trust's Waddesdon Manor; Broughton Castle at Banbury, and days out spectating fast types at Silverstone Circuit.
